Click here to view and discuss this page in DocCommentXchange. In the future, you will be sent there automatically.

SAP Sybase SQL Anywhere 16.0 » Ultra Light Java プログラミング » Ultra Light J アプリケーションの開発 » スキーマ操作とデータ管理のクイックスタートガイド

 

ロー操作の管理

次の一般的なタスクを実行して、ロー操作を管理します。

  1. 文字列変数に SQL 文を作成します。

  2. 文字列変数を Connection.prepareStatement メソッドに渡して PreparedStatement オブジェクトを作成します。

  3. ホスト変数を設定します (? 文字で表し、PreparedStatement.set メソッドを使用します)。

    各ホスト変数は文内の位置を表す序数で参照できます。たとえば、最初の ? は 1 として、2 番目は 2 として参照されます。下記の例に示されている set メソッドでは、変数の位置を表す序数を参照し、新しい値を指定できます。

  4. PreparedStatement.execute メソッドを呼び出してデータベースの操作を実行します。

  5. Connection.commit メソッドを呼び出してデータベースへの変更をコミットし、永続的な変更にするか、または Connection.rollback メソッドを呼び出します。

    トランザクションは、Connection インタフェースでサポートされているメソッドを使用して明示的にコミットまたはロールバックする必要があります。

  6. PreparedStatement オブジェクトを閉じてリソースを解放します。

 例
 参照